Нейросеть

Классификация языков моделирования в информатике: Обзор, анализ и перспективы применения (Курсовая)

Нейросеть для курсовой работы Гарантия уникальности Строго по ГОСТу Высочайшее качество Поддержка 24/7

Курсовая работа посвящена систематическому обзору и классификации языков моделирования, используемых в информатике. Рассматриваются различные подходы к классификации, анализируются преимущества и недостатки существующих языков, а также исследуются области их применения. Особое внимание уделяется практическому использованию и перспективам развития языков моделирования.

Проблема:

В современной информатике существует множество языков моделирования, что осложняет их выбор и применение для решения конкретных задач. Необходимость в четкой классификации языков моделирования обусловлена потребностью в систематизации знаний и упрощении процесса выбора оптимального инструмента для разработки программных систем.

Актуальность:

Актуальность исследования обусловлена растущей сложностью программных систем и необходимостью эффективного моделирования и анализа данных. Данная работа вносит вклад в систематизацию знаний в области языков моделирования, что способствует повышению эффективности разработки программного обеспечения. Отсутствие единого подхода к классификации подчеркивает значимость данного исследования.

Цель:

Целью данной курсовой работы является разработка классификации языков моделирования, позволяющей систематизировать знания и облегчить выбор подходящего инструмента для решения задач в информатике.

Задачи:

  • Провести обзор существующих классификаций языков моделирования.
  • Проанализировать основные типы языков моделирования и их особенности.
  • Изучить область применения различных языков моделирования.
  • Разработать классификацию языков моделирования на основе выбранных критериев.
  • Провести сравнительный анализ нескольких языков моделирования.
  • Оценить перспективы развития языков моделирования в различных областях информатики.

Результаты:

В результате работы будет представлена структурированная классификация языков моделирования, а также проведен сравнительный анализ их функциональности и применимости. Полученные данные могут быть использованы для выбора наиболее подходящего языка моделирования для решения конкретных задач.

Наименование образовательного учреждения

Курсовая

на тему

Классификация языков моделирования в информатике: Обзор, анализ и перспективы применения

Выполнил: ФИО

Руководитель: ФИО

Содержание

  • Введение 1
  • Теоретические основы языков моделирования 2
    • - История развития языков моделирования и их эволюция 2.1
    • - Основные парадигмы моделирования и их характеристика 2.2
    • - Классификация языков моделирования по различным критериям 2.3
  • Языки моделирования: Обзор и классификация 3
    • - Обзор языков моделирования бизнес-процессов (BPMN, EPC) 3.1
    • - Обзор языков моделирования систем (UML, SysML) 3.2
    • - Обзор предметно-ориентированных языков моделирования (DSL) 3.3
  • Практическое применение языков моделирования 4
    • - Применение языков моделирования в разработке программного обеспечения 4.1
    • - Применение языков моделирования в моделировании бизнес-процессов 4.2
    • - Применение языков моделирования в проектировании и моделировании систем 4.3
  • Заключение 5
  • Список литературы 6

Введение

Содержимое раздела

В разделе описывается актуальность темы, обосновывается выбор направления исследования и формулируются цели и задачи курсовой работы. Подробно излагается структура работы, указываются используемые методы исследования, а также обозначается научная новизна и практическая значимость. Раскрываются основные понятия и термины, необходимые для дальнейшего изучения материала. Описывается структура курсовой работы и ее ключевые разделы.

Теоретические основы языков моделирования

Содержимое раздела

В данном разделе рассматриваются теоретические основы языков моделирования. Анализируются основные концепции моделирования, типы моделей и их применение. Детально изучаются различные подходы к созданию языков моделирования, включая их синтаксис, семантику и принципы построения. Рассматриваются базовые понятия и терминология, необходимая для понимания дальнейшего материала. Обсуждаются достоинства и недостатки различных методологий моделирования.

    История развития языков моделирования и их эволюция

    Содержимое раздела

    Описывается процесс формирования и развития языков моделирования, начиная с ранних этапов и до наших дней. Анализируются основные вехи в развитии, появление новых парадигм и технологий. Рассматривается влияние различных научных школ и направлений на формирование современных языков моделирования. Оценивается вклад различных специалистов и научных групп в развитие этой области.

    Основные парадигмы моделирования и их характеристика

    Содержимое раздела

    Детально рассматриваются различные парадигмы моделирования: объектно-ориентированное, функциональное, логическое и другие. Анализируются их основные принципы, преимущества и недостатки. Приводятся примеры реализации различных парадигм в конкретных языках моделирования. Обсуждается возможность комбинирования различных парадигм в рамках одного языка или проекта.

    Классификация языков моделирования по различным критериям

    Содержимое раздела

    Предлагаются различные классификации языков моделирования на основе различных критериев, таких как область применения, уровень абстракции, парадигма программирования и другие. Подробно рассматриваются преимущества и недостатки каждой классификации. Предлагается собственный подход к классификации, учитывающий современные тенденции и требования к языкам моделирования.

Языки моделирования: Обзор и классификация

Содержимое раздела

В этом разделе проводится обзор наиболее распространенных языков моделирования. Представлены различные типы языков, от специализированных до универсальных. Детально рассматриваются особенности каждого языка, его синтаксис, семантика и область применения. Проводится классификация языков моделирования в соответствии с разработанной методологией. Анализируются их сильные и слабые стороны.

    Обзор языков моделирования бизнес-процессов (BPMN, EPC)

    Содержимое раздела

    Рассматриваются языки моделирования бизнес-процессов, такие как BPMN и EPC. Анализируются их возможности, преимущества и недостатки. Описываются основные элементы и нотации, используемые в этих языках. Приводятся примеры моделирования бизнес-процессов с использованием данных языков.

    Обзор языков моделирования систем (UML, SysML)

    Содержимое раздела

    Изучаются языки моделирования систем, такие как UML и SysML. Анализируются их применение для разработки программного обеспечения и технических систем. Рассматриваются диаграммы и нотации, используемые в этих языках. Приводятся примеры моделирования различных систем.

    Обзор предметно-ориентированных языков моделирования (DSL)

    Содержимое раздела

    Рассматриваются предметно-ориентированные языки моделирования (DSL). Анализируются их преимущества и недостатки. Описываются области применения DSL и примеры их использования. Обсуждаются методы разработки DSL и их интеграции с существующими системами.

Практическое применение языков моделирования

Содержимое раздела

В данном разделе рассматриваются конкретные примеры использования языков моделирования в различных областях. Анализируются реальные кейсы применения языков моделирования для решения практических задач. Оценивается эффективность использования различных языков в конкретных проектах. Предлагаются рекомендации по выбору языка моделирования в зависимости от поставленных задач.

    Применение языков моделирования в разработке программного обеспечения

    Содержимое раздела

    Рассматривается использование языков моделирования в процессе разработки программного обеспечения, от проектирования до тестирования. Анализируются различные подходы к моделированию программных систем. Приводятся примеры использования UML и других языков для разработки ПО. Обсуждаются преимущества и недостатки различных методов моделирования.

    Применение языков моделирования в моделировании бизнес-процессов

    Содержимое раздела

    Изучается применение языков моделирования для анализа, оптимизации и автоматизации бизнес-процессов. Анализируются примеры использования BPMN и других языков. Рассматриваются преимущества применения моделирования в управлении бизнесом. Обсуждаются методы оценки эффективности бизнес-процессов.

    Применение языков моделирования в проектировании и моделировании систем

    Содержимое раздела

    Рассматривается использование языков моделирования в различных областях проектирования систем: от электроники до механики. Анализируются примеры использования SysML и других языков. Обсуждаются преимущества использования моделирования в проектировании сложных систем. Рассматриваются различные подходы к моделированию систем.

Заключение

Содержимое раздела

В заключении подводятся итоги проведенного исследования. Обобщаются основные выводы, полученные в ходе работы. Оценивается достижение поставленных целей и задач. Формулируются практические рекомендации и предложения по дальнейшим исследованиям в области языков моделирования. Определяется вклад работы в научное сообщество.

Список литературы

Содержимое раздела

В данном разделе представлен список использованной литературы, включающий в себя научные статьи, монографии, учебники и другие источники, использованные при написании курсовой работы. Список оформлен в соответствии с требованиями к цитированию, принятыми в информатике. Включение разнообразных источников, отражающих различные точки зрения.

Получи Такую Курсовую

До 90% уникальность
Готовый файл Word
Оформление по ГОСТ
Список источников по ГОСТ
Таблицы и схемы
Презентация

Создать Курсовая на любую тему за 5 минут

Создать

#5705074